So it's really hard and you have to be excellent at both sides of the house.
Half our team worked on workout completion,
works on trials off TikTok.
That's the business.
Very simple.
But we are equal weight in black belt on both of those skills.
And without either one of them, there would be no ladder at this stage.
Great product, no growth, doesn't work, doesn't get funded.
Great growth engine, no product, leaky bucket, doesn't become a big company.
Both those things have to be true to be able to build a company that's durable and last.
